Transaction 58faa2829ab2e12d42d69a5f2e5c66cc5f1351ff8bb7dd601ea51f6d1598befe

1 Input
2 Outputs
  • 58faa2829ab2e12d42d69a5f2e5c66cc5f1351ff8bb7dd601ea51f6d1598befe:0
  • value  2080950
    address  1Mhxm8UmVD75tdK9wsB7mgvGsHeAAPNaRD
  • 58faa2829ab2e12d42d69a5f2e5c66cc5f1351ff8bb7dd601ea51f6d1598befe:1
  • value  2865940
    address  16TKuArMgVc8mRRQ9xmDDSUE15M8b3XHrw